package genModel import "github.com/zeromicro/go-zero/core/stores/sqlx" var _ ServerMiddleNewMarketLogsModel = (*customServerMiddleNewMarketLogsModel)(nil) type ( // ServerMiddleNewMarketLogsModel is an interface to be customized, add more methods here, // and implement the added methods in customServerMiddleNewMarketLogsModel. ServerMiddleNewMarketLogsModel interface { serverMiddleNewMarketLogsModel withSession(session sqlx.Session) ServerMiddleNewMarketLogsModel } customServerMiddleNewMarketLogsModel struct { *defaultServerMiddleNewMarketLogsModel } ) // NewServerMiddleNewMarketLogsModel returns a model for the database table. func NewServerMiddleNewMarketLogsModel(conn sqlx.SqlConn) ServerMiddleNewMarketLogsModel { return &customServerMiddleNewMarketLogsModel{ defaultServerMiddleNewMarketLogsModel: newServerMiddleNewMarketLogsModel(conn), } } func (m *customServerMiddleNewMarketLogsModel) withSession(session sqlx.Session) ServerMiddleNewMarketLogsModel { return NewServerMiddleNewMarketLogsModel(sqlx.NewSqlConnFromSession(session)) }